Humanity Protocol Raises $20M to Rival Worldcoin with Palm Scan Technology
Jan 28, 2025 at 02:07 am
Decentralized identity project Humanity Protocol has successfully closed a $20 million funding round, elevating its valuation to $1.1 billion. The funding round was co-led by industry giants Pantera Capital and Jump Crypto, marking another significant milestone in the project's journey.

Decentralized identity protocol Humanity Protocol has closed a $20 million funding round at a $1.1 billion valuation, the project announced Monday.
The funding round was co-led by Pantera Capital and Jump Crypto, with participation from IOSG Ventures, HashKey, Digital Currency Group, Alameda Research, and Silicon Valley executives.
Humanity Protocol aims to rival decentralized identity project Worldcoin, which was co-founded by OpenAI’s Sam Altman. While Worldcoin uses iris scans to verify users’ identities, Humanity Protocol uses palm scans.
Humanity Protocol claims to be a safer and more ethical alternative to Worldcoin, which has faced global scrutiny and legal challenges over its privacy and data handling practices.
Brazil recently banned Worldcoin and the company behind it, Tools for Humanity, over concerns about the collection of iris scans and their use for cryptocurrency payments.
Worldcoin’s plans for global expansion have been met with regulatory hurdles, as several countries have expressed skepticism about the project’s privacy policies and its goal of replacing passwords with biometric authentication.
Worldcoin (WLD) is also facing market headwinds, with a linear unlocking event set to release 37.23 million tokens, or 3.92% of its circulating market cap. The token unlock, valued at around $70 million, is expected to put significant pressure on WLD’s price.
At press time, the WLD token is trading at $1.87. According to CoinMarketCap data, Worldcoin’s current market capitalization is $1.79 billion, with a circulating supply of 958.89 million tokens.
Market analysts suggest that the upcoming token unlock could further erode investor confidence, adding to the challenges faced by the project in the face of regulatory scrutiny and market volatility.
Humanity Protocol’s decentralized identity solution, which uses palm scan technology, could offer a unique alternative to iris-based systems like Worldcoin, especially in the context of privacy concerns.
With new funding, strong backing from prominent investors, and a focus on addressing ethical concerns, Humanity Protocol is set to capitalize on the controversies surrounding its competitor in the decentralized identity space.
